The problem with Gana is at the moment teams are pressurising both Gyfli and Gomes (who aren't playing particularly well either) and forcing all of the ball to Gana.

Gana's brilliant at the job he does. His passing isn't - statistically - as bad as everyone would think but I agree that he is massively frustrating when he does the basics wrong.

So while I agree to an extent that Gana needs replacing - he definitely needs a back up either way and ideally that would be a player who has a better ability on the ball anyway - it might not just be so simple because Silva's system also relies on Gana's ability to fight fires all over the pitch, and not many players are as good at that as he is.

If the links to Bruno Fernandes have any substance, which I doubt like, then it could be possible that we'd look to bring in a player like that to play in a way that Bernardo Silva is now playing for City.

Basically, an energetic box-to-box playmaker who can press from the front as well, which maybe negates the need for Gana in some games.

It'll be interesting to see. Fernandes is a quality player, although doesn't ever really play in a deep two - he's either a 10 or an 8 in a flat three.
